Pilot results from the Ashgrove and Pellcott branches show a twelve percent improvement in cash collection and a modest reduction in churn-related administration. Discounting for annual prepayment will be capped at eight percent. Invoicing system changes are scheduled over two release cycles, with training materials to follow. Branch-level targets will be adjusted accordingly. The confidential note beneath this summary explains the strategic reasoning behind the timing.

management briefing: Only 33 of the 504 pilot accounts renewed Holox, so a churn review is set for August 1. Fenysix Logistics is in early talks to buy Zoroxix Group for about $459.9 million.

## Changelog — TraceWeave 4.2.0

Changed defaults for cross-service request tracing. Sampling now starts at the edge gateway instead of per-service, so downstream services inherit the parent decision rather than re-rolling. Span batching was reduced to cut exporter memory pressure, and the propagation format defaults to the context header scheme introduced in 4.1. Services that pinned the old defaults are unaffected; everyone else picks these up on restart. For review, the effective configuration after this change is as follows:

service settings:
[istael]
team = gilath
access_code = ac_468cdf
owner = casdor.gilox
host = istael.kelviforge.internal
port = 5432
peer = quenwyn.braskworks.corp
salt = 6678df32
pin = 7400

Subject: Insurance Renewal — Action Needed

Team,

Our combined liability and property policy with Merrowgate Assurance expires at quarter end. The renewal quote reflects an 11% premium increase, largely tied to the expanded Calvert Park warehouse. We have requested alternative quotes from two brokers and expect responses within ten days. Please hold the provision in the current forecast until terms are confirmed. For context, our underlying plans are noted below.

management briefing: Headcount on the Belix team goes from 60 to 93 by the end of November. Gross margin on Belix came in at 23 percent against a plan of 47 percent.

## Welcome to Sprout Scheduler

Sprout decides when each office plant gets watered, based on species profiles and the humidity feed from the Fernwatch sensors. Your first task is usually tweaking a watering curve — start with the ficus defaults, they're forgiving. Local dev talks to the staging Fernwatch API, so you'll need its key, pasted right below for convenience.

API key for yagag-fawif: zpat4_Gful